1. Could You Please Help Me?

Subject: Request for Guidance on the Project

Hi Mia,

I hope this message finds you well. As I work on the current project, I’ve encountered a few challenges that I believe you could provide valuable insight into. Could you please help me with the data analysis section? Your expertise in this area would greatly assist me in moving forward.

Thank you in advance for your time. I appreciate any help you can provide!

Best regards,
Hannah

Expertise Addition:

Starting with “Could you please help me?” is a straightforward and polite way to ask for assistance. It shows respect for the recipient’s time and expertise, making it more likely they will respond positively.

4. May I Request Your Assistance?

Subject: Request for Assistance on Client Proposal

Dear Mia,

I hope you are having a productive week. I am currently working on a proposal for one of our clients, and I could really benefit from your insights. May I request your assistance in reviewing the draft? Your experience in similar projects would help refine my approach significantly.

I appreciate your time and consideration!

Kind regards,
Hannah

Expertise Addition:

Asking “May I request your assistance?” adds a formal touch to your email. This phrase is ideal for professional settings where maintaining a respectful tone is essential.

6. Would You Mind Assisting Me?

Subject: Need Assistance with Data Compilation

Dear Mia,

I hope this message finds you well. I’m currently compiling data for our quarterly report and have run into some challenges. Would you mind assisting me with this? Your expertise would greatly enhance the accuracy of my findings.

Thanks in advance for your help!

Best wishes,
Hannah

Expertise Addition:

Using “Would you mind assisting me?” softens the request, making it sound more like a favor. This polite phrasing is effective in a professional environment, as it acknowledges the recipient’s autonomy.

Conclusion

In professional communication, the way you request assistance can significantly impact the recipient’s willingness to help. By using these polite phrases, you can foster a collaborative atmosphere while effectively conveying your needs. Remember to tailor your language and tone to suit your relationship with the recipient, and don’t hesitate to express gratitude for their assistance.
